If you have a leak in one of your boots you can use a trash bag over that foot to get you through the hunt. It will keep your leg/foot dry but you will still be pretty cold.

You can make any pair of boots or waders "ankle tights" with an old tire tube. Cut about a 2 inch wide strip out of the tube. Slip the whole thing over your foot and around your ankle, criss-cross it once then loop the remaining tube over your foot again.
